Table 2 Growth and production kinetics of A. gossypii B2 grown on complex medium with rapeseed oil as main carbon source

From: Metabolic flux analysis in Ashbya gossypii using 13C-labeled yeast extract: industrial riboflavin production under complex nutrient conditions

Rates

 µmax (h−1)

0.07 ± 0.00

 qS,Oil (mmol g−1 h−1)

0.43 ± 0.06

 qS,Glu (mmol g−1 h−1)

0.14 ± 0.02

 qS,Gly (mmol g−1 h−1)

0.08 ± 0.02

 qP,max (µmol g−1 h−1)

16.96 ± 1.96

 QP,max (µmol L−1 h−1)

352.04 ± 52.20

Yields

 YX/Oil (g mol−1)

186.1 ± 21.4

 YX/Glu (g mmol−1)

0.56 ± 0.08

 YX/Gly (g mmol−1)

0.98 ± 0.21

 YRF/Oil (mmol mol−1)

281.6 ± 36.1

 YRF/Glu (mmol mol−1)

886.4 ± 131.4

 YRF/Gly (mmol mol−1)

152.4 ± 14.4

  1. Rates (q, Q) and yield coefficient (Y) represent mean values from three independent replicates. RF, riboflavin; Glu, glutamate; Gly, glycine; P, product; S, substrate; X, biomass
